THE STATE OF TEXAS
* KNOW ALL MEN BY THESE PRESENTS:
COUNTY OF WILLIAMSON.
That I, RANDELL J. COSPER of Williamson County, Texas,
hereinafter referred to as Grantors, whether one or more
for and in consideration of the sum of One Dollar ($1.00
cash to Grantors in hand paid by the City of Georgetown,
the receipt of which is hereby acknowledged, and the further
consideration of the benefits to be derived by Grantors from
the sanitary sewer or water lines through the premises here-
inafter described, have this day Granted and Conveyed, and
by these presents do Grant and Convey, unto the City of
Georgetown, a municipality situted in Williamson County,Texas,
an easement to construct and perpetually maintain sanitary
sewer or water lines in, upon and across the following
described land, to -wit:
All that certain tract, piece or parcel of land, lying
and being situated in the County of Williamson,
State of Texas described in EXHIBIT "A" attached
hereto and made a part hereof for all purposes, to
which reference is here made for a more particular
description of said property;
TO HAVE AND TO HOLD the same perpetually to the City
of Georgetown, and its successors and assigns, together with
the right and privilege at any and all times to enter said
premises, or any part thereof, for the purpose of constructing
and maintaining said sewer or water lines, and for making
connections therewith; all upon the condition that the City
of Georgetown will at all times after doing work in connection
with the construction or repair of said sewer or water lines
restore the surface of said premises to the condition in
which the same was found before such work was undertaken.

EXHIBIT "A"
BEING a 10 feet wide utility easement along the North
line of the hereinafter described property, to -wit:
BEING that certain tract in the.City of Georgetown and being
the South 1/3 of Block 339 Glasscock Addition to said City,
described as follows: BEGINNING at the SW corner of said
Block 33 of the Glasscock Addition to said City for the SW
corner hereof; THENCE East with the South line of the said
Block, 265 feet to the Southeast corner of same for the
Southeast corner hereof; THENCE North with the East line of
said Block 80 feet for the Northeast corner hereof; in
West and parallel to the South line hereof, 265 feet to the
West line of said Block for the Northwest corner hereof;
THENCE South with the West line of said Block 80 feet to
the PLACE OF BEGINNING and being the same property described
in a Deed from Georgetown Builders, Inc., to Norman N.
Bonnett, et ux, dated July 17, 1970 and recorded in Vol. 528
Page 409, Deed Records of Williamson County, Texas, and
also being the same property described in a Deed from Norman
N. Bonnett to Randell J. Cosper recorded in Vol. 568, Page
163, Deed Records, Williamson County, Texas.
